9. Model Checking for BIM with Solibri
In this course, you will learn about Solibri Model Checker, a powerful and cross-platform software for the visualisation and evaluation of models stored in the IFC-format (Industry Foundation Classes), the open standard for the exchange of Building Information Models. We will open IFC-models, navigate through them in 3D, but also check their content and quality and extract some schedules. We learn about the powerful set of filtering, reporting and communication tools that are available with Solibri...
10. The Complete Autodesk Navisworks Course (BIM Tool)
This complete Autodesk Navisworks course will instruct you in best approaches to combine 3D geometry from cross disciplines into one scene to enable effective model reviews. Through a hands-on curriculum, you will acquire the knowledge needed to review and markup the model, use TimeLiner, Animator, Scripter, Quantification, as well as the Clash Detective tools within the Autodesk Navisworks software. With all of these BIM (Building Information Modeling) tools, Mohamed Elhout shows how to use the functionality of the Autodesk Navisworks Simulate, and Manage features, he will learn you how to open, review, quantify, and run object-interference checks on 3D models. You also will learn how to link to task-scheduling files and create 4D construction simulations. Using the Animator and Scripter tools, you will create interactive animations...

17. BIM 4D Simulations Autodesk Revit, Dynamo, Navisworks & Max
This course it's designed for teaching you how to create construction simulations, using several tools from the Autodesk Suite. BIM it's on a deep expansion for the AEC (Architecture, Engineering and Construction) Industry so each time more and more projects are developed over this methodology changing the quality standards for construction and design. In this case Construction Simulations are the tool we are to explore because they can communicate directly and graphically with everybody First set of Simulations go working with a normal typical Workflow between Revit and Navisworks, linking tasks with selection sets or by parameters, that can lead to a general decision taking. Second Set uses Dynamo as an engine for time scheduling development, to get all activities and objects synchronized and then visualize them on Navisworks or on 3d Max. And Third Set uses 3d Max as a tool for coding animations with their own engine synchronized with the Revit Model and the Dynamo Outputs to create stunning results. This course goes from scratch with construction simulations but it requaries that students know how to model, and have basic skills with dynamo, so they can develop further tools to their own interest.
